This is the best hot hatch ever made. Possibly. So good in fact, it was only made once, because when you match an old Ferrari V8 to a bespoke fibreglass body and gold BBS wheels, you don’t need a sequel.
Welcome back to the simply lovely Sbarro Super Eight. It was designed by Franco Sbarro, a man with prior experience of converting Ford GT40s and Lola T70s into road-going monsters.
Mr Sbarro took the bones of a Ferrari 308 - a Good Ferrari - and shortened the frame to accommodate a bespoke fibreglass body that itself took cues from the Super Eight’s predecessor. That car was called the Super Twelve, and… featured a pair of Kawasaki engines bolted together for a straight-twelve. Indeed.
This one of course, gets the 308’s 2.9-litre V8 mounted in the back (a configuration that’d only reappear much later in the excellent guise of the Clio V6), featuring dual overhead cams, four valves per cylinder and Bosch fuel injection. Power? Ah, that’d be 240bhp. Ish. No it’s not what you thought it’d be. Yes it’s very much enough.
Especially when matched to a five-speed manual gearbox sending power to the rear. A rounded, squat rear. The uniquely designed body of the Super Eight also features a louvred nose with square lamps, a square-ish silhouette, two doors, some strakes, four exhaust pipes and a set of 15in BBS rims.
They hide the 308’s vented brakes (and coilovers and suspension layout), while you can hide in a sea of tan leather and a bespoke cabin layout.
It was sold to its current owner four years ago, having spent time in a Swiss collection and before that Sbarro’s own museum, and comes to you now via Bring a Trailer wearing Dutch registration. Apparently the speedo reads 30k km – less than 19,000 miles. Barely run in. The current bid? At the time of writing, just over $26k, which is a bargain for… the best hot hatch ever made. Possibly.
